Yankee Stadium may be buzzing with excitement for the new season, but the technology behind the scenes is still warming up. During Friday’s home game against the Toronto Blue Jays, the Yankees’ scoreboard experienced a technical hiccup that quickly gained online fame.

The culprit? A hilarious merging of the images of Yankees sluggers Giancarlo Stanton and Aaron Judge. Apparently, the scoreboard got stuck in a loop, displaying a hybrid image featuring Stanton’s mid-face seamlessly blended with Judge’s top and bottom halves.

This humorous glitch wasn’t lost on baseball personality and devoted Yankees fan Jomboy, who was present at the game. He captured the moment and shared a snapshot of the “Stanton-Judge” creation online.

It’s interesting to note that Stanton and Judge bat consecutively in the Yankees lineup, which might explain how this digital fusion happened.

While the scoreboard may have gotten its players mixed up, the real-life Stanton and Judge haven’t quite found their offensive rhythm yet. Both are hitting below their usual averages, with Judge at .167 and Stanton at a slumping .125.

Fortunately, a slow start for these two hasn’t derailed the Yankees. The team boasts a strong 6-2 record to start the season, allowing some wiggle room for everyone, even the scoreboard operator, to get into their groove.

Thankfully, for the sake of the scoreboard’s circuits, this malfunction wasn’t as severe as the earlier season glitch involving Juan Soto!
